I set out to make project-specific prefs use the same object framework
(PREF_BOOL, PREF_NUM etc.) as other prefs.
This turned out to be infeasible, so I settled for a code cleanup instead.
The reason it's infeasible is that the "other prefs" code
uses a SAX parser (xml_parser_create() etc.),
while the code for project-specific prefs uses the primitive
parse_element() and parse_next_element() functions in util_basic.inc.
If I'm going to change anything, I want to switch to a DOM parser
(e.g. simplexml) for both purposes.
